Osun APC Crisis Deepens As Aregbesola Loyalists Arraign In Court For Assault, Conspiracy

The intraparty catastrophe rocking the All Progressives Congress (APC) in Osun State took a model new dimension on Monday when some loyalists of the Minister Of Inside, Ogbeni Rauf Aregbesola, had been arraigned sooner than an Osogbo magistrate Court docket docket for alleged assault and conspiracy.

 

The State Caretaker Secretary of the APC, Hon Rasaq Salinsile and former Chairman of the event, Reverend Adelowo Adebiyi, former Commissioner for Works and Transports, Engr. Kazeem Salami, former Commissioner for Youth, Sports activities actions and Specific Desires, Com. Biyi Odunlade, former Special Adviser to the Governor on Taxation, Barr. Gbenga Akano, a member of the APC in Ilesa, Alaba Popoola and Azeez Adekunle had been moreover arraigned before the court headed by magistrate Olusegun Ayilara.

 

They’d been accused of assaulting one Muideen Ajetunmobi and Usman Lekan on the APC Secretariat on August 14, 2021.

 

Nonetheless the APC chieftains pleaded not accountable to the allegations.

 

Defence Counsels, Abdulfatai Abdulsalam and Muftau Adediran utilized for the bail of the APC chieftains on self recognisance.

 

magistrate Olusegun Ayilara granted bail to Salinsile, Adebiyi, Salami, Odunlade and Akano, on self recognisance in a sum of N5million each.

 

The magistrate moreover admitted Alaba and Adekunle to bail in a sum of N5million with one surety each. The surety ought to each be a civil servant or house proprietor residing contained in the jurisdiction of the magistrate.

 

The case was adjourned till September 24 for level out.
